AnonyChat.org is a free anonymous chat website for individual users. Its core positioning, as stated on the page, is "Free Anonymous Chat Without Registration," meaning users can chat anonymously without registering and connect with random strangers with just one click. It is not a typical email, SMS, or voice platform, but rather a web-based instant chat/random social networking service.
Regarding channels, its known capabilities are limited to online chat/IM scenarios; there is no email, SMS, voice, enterprise IM, or omnichannel messaging capability. Coverage areas are not disclosed, making it impossible to determine whether it targets a global audience or has regional restrictions. In terms of pricing, the page explicitly emphasizes that it is free, but does not clarify whether there are ads, usage limits, premium memberships, or other value-added charges. For delivery rate and performance, no metrics are provided for connection success rate, concurrency, latency, stability, or availability. API and integration capabilities are completely undisclosed, so it is not suitable to be considered a developer communication platform. Regarding compliance, the website claims no account or personal data is required, which helps lower the barrier for users to submit information. However, the main text provides no specific details on privacy policies, data retention, content moderation, security risk control, or minor protection.
Its biggest advantage is ease of use: no registration, no account, and no personal profile required, making it suitable for temporary, lightweight, and anonymous chatting with strangers. The disadvantages are equally obvious: there is too little public information, lacking explanations on service quality, operating entity, regional coverage, and compliance mechanisms. For enterprise users requiring auditing, customer support, message logging, or API integration, the information is insufficient and the functional positioning is a mismatch.
AnonyChat.org is more suitable for individual users looking for quick, anonymous chats, and is not suitable as a marketing SMS, transactional email, customer service IM, or voice notification platform. Access from China is not mentioned on the page, so it is impossible to determine whether it can be directly accessed or if it is affected by network fluctuations; payment methods are also undisclosed. If used for compliant domestic operations, priority should be given to alternative services with clear operating entities, privacy policies, content governance, and local access guarantees.
